What Are Will Contests?
While a last will and testament can make it easier to distribute assets to loved ones upon passing, it can still lead to conflict among beneficiaries or people who were left out. If you suspect that there was a problem with a loved one’s will, you can challenge its validity in court. You must prove that the will did not meet certain criteria when the decedent created it.
What Are Some Examples of Situations Where I Might Need a Lawyer To Contest a Will?
There are certain grounds for contesting a will’s validity. You should talk about your options for contesting a will with a lawyer if you suspect that the decedent:
- Was not of sound mind when they made the will
- Signed the will under duress, undue influence, or coercion
- Created a fraudulent will
- Created a will that did not follow Wisconsin’s laws

What Could Happen if I Don’t Hire a Lawyer To Help Contest a Will?
Navigating probate court and will contests is an extremely complex process. A court will not simply take you at your word that the decedent was influenced by someone else and that you “deserve” certain assets. Without a lawyer it will be difficult to build a strong, credible claim that you are a rightful beneficiary.
